Royal Caribbean Cruises (RCL) Rallies on Economic Reopening, but Caution Reigns

On Tuesday, the transportation stocks caught a strong bid to the upside with cruise liners and airlines leading the way.

In this post, we will review Royal Caribbean stock NYSE: RCL, which is up 13% midway through Tuesday’s session… and what the future may hold.

askSlim Technical Briefing:

The weekly cycle analysis suggests that RCL is in a rising phase in an overall bearish cycle pattern. Weekly momentum is now positive. The next projected intermediate-term low is due in October.

royal caribbean cruise lines stock ticker tcl technical price outlook bearish summer fall year 2020 chart image

On the upside, there is an intermediate-term resistance at 46.64 followed by another zone of resistance from 63.59 – 77.28.

On the downside, there is a rising intermediate-term support zone from 34.12 – 30.61.

For the bulls to regain control of the intermediate-term, we would need to see a weekly close above 90.98 to repair the some of the damage done on the downside.

askSlim Sum of the Evidence: 

Royal Caribbean is in rising phase in an overall bearish cycle pattern. The analysis suggests that the upside in the near-term is limited. There is a likelihood that the stock tests the rising intermediate-term supports beginning at 34 by October.
